Development
The Lumiere brothers made a film December 1895. They created a device named the Cinématographe which was a camera, projector, and a film printer at the same time -
The first movie with a narrative
In 1903 the first ever movie with a narrative was created and the name was the great train robbery. -

Color
Starting from 1939 we wont be seeing grey no more! Although their were short films testing the colors it wasn't till 1939 they were used in films/ And there were 2 movies that did this and they were The Wizard of Oz and Gone with the Wind. -
